    Default 2004 Minnessota Timberwolves vs. 2004 Detroit Pistons.

    It could have been of the best finals in nba history with both teams playing tough defense. It sucks Sam Cassell got injured in Game 5 and 6.And Lakers beat them in the Conference Finals. The Wolves were 2-0 vs the Pistons in 2004. With Minny winning both games while having only a 1 point led. Prime Garnett, Sam Cassell, Latrell Sprewell and Wally S. vs. Ben Wallace, Billups, Hamilton, and Rasheed. That's 8 nba all stars.
